Consider these key elements when writing your email:

  1. Subject Line: Clear and concise, such as “Doctor’s Appointment - [Your Name]”.
  2. Notification: State your appointment and the time you need to be away.
  3. Impact: Briefly mention if your absence will impact any deadlines or tasks.
  4. Action: Offer to complete work beforehand or catch up afterward.

Example: Standard Notification

Subject: Doctor’s Appointment - [Your Name]

Dear [Boss’s Name],

This email is to inform you that I have a doctor’s appointment scheduled for [Date] at [Time]. I anticipate being away from the office for approximately [Duration].

I will be sure to complete [Task, if applicable] before I leave, and I will check my emails periodically. I’ll also catch up on anything urgent when I return.

Thank you for your understanding.

Sincerely,

[Your Name]

Example: Providing Limited Details

Subject: Absence Notification - [Your Name]

Dear [Boss’s Name],

I am writing to let you know that I will be out of the office on [Date] from [Start Time] to [End Time] for a medical appointment.

I’ll ensure that all urgent tasks are completed before I leave. I will also be available by phone at [Your Phone Number] if needed.

Thank you,

[Your Name]

Example: Appointment Requires More Than One Day

Subject: Doctor’s Appointment - [Your Name]

Dear [Boss’s Name],

Please note that I will be out of the office on [Start Date] to [End Date] for a doctor’s appointment. I expect to be back in the office on [Return Date].

I will complete [Task 1] and [Task 2] before my absence. I’ll also set up an automatic reply to my emails and provide the contact details for [Colleague’s Name] as a backup.

Thank you for your consideration.

Regards,

[Your Name]

Example: Minimizing Work Disruption

Subject: Doctor’s Appointment - [Your Name]

Dear [Boss’s Name],

I’d like to let you know that I have a doctor’s appointment scheduled for [Date] at [Time]. I plan to be away from the office for about [Duration].

To minimize any disruption, I will complete [Specific Task 1] and [Specific Task 2] before I leave. I’ve also prepared [Document/Project] and can forward it to [Colleague’s Name] for review if needed. I will also be accessible via my mobile phone.

Thank you for your understanding.

Best regards,

[Your Name]
